Marlborough board outlines bridge, park and ballfield projects; pickleball courts planned

Town Board, Town of Marlborough · May 27, 2025

Supervisor Colleen Corcoran told the board that the Buckley Bridge is scheduled for repair and that a new well has been drilled at the Cluett Shantz Memorial Park ball fields. A portable garage will be built near the fields and four pickleball courts are planned by the pavilion, the supervisor said. Renovation and fencing of a donated garage at Sands Avenue Park will proceed, and the town plans to add a natural tree line to screen an adjacent eyesore.

At Milton Landing, the town will paint and stain the docks, and the state plans to place solar-powered monitors and sensors in the water to gather information. Supervisor Corcoran also credited the Recreation Committee for planting flowers around town and noted that blacktop work for the Highway Department project depends on available funds and may be delayed until next year: "The Highway Department project is just about finished. The landscaping and blacktop are the only items left to do."
